## What is Compound Finance and How Does It Work?

Compound is a decentralized lending protocol built on Ethereum that enables users to earn interest by supplying cryptocurrencies like USDT to liquidity pools. Borrowers pay interest to access these funds, and suppliers earn a portion of that interest automatically. Key features include:

– **Algorithmic Interest Rates**: Rates adjust dynamically based on supply/demand.
– **Automatic Payouts**: Interest compounds every Ethereum block (~15 seconds).
– **Non-Custodial**: You retain control of your private keys.
– **cToken System**: When you supply assets, you receive cTokens (e.g., cUSDT) representing your deposit + accrued interest.

## Why Earn USDT Interest on Compound?

### Key Benefits:

– **High APY Potential**: USDT suppliers often earn 2-8% APY, outperforming traditional savings accounts.
– **Stability**: USDT’s 1:1 USD peg minimizes volatility risk.
– **Liquidity**: Withdraw funds anytime without lock-up periods.
– **Transparency**: All transactions and rates are publicly verifiable on-chain.

## Step-by-Step Guide to Earning USDT Interest on Compound

### Step 1: Set Up Requirements

– **Crypto Wallet**: Install MetaMask or WalletConnect-compatible wallet.
– **USDT**: Acquire Tether (ERC-20 version) on exchanges like Coinbase or Binance.
– **Ethereum (ETH)**: You’ll need ETH for gas fees (aim for $10-$50 worth).

### Step 2: Connect Wallet to Compound

1. Visit [app.compound.finance](https://app.compound.finance).
2. Click “Connect Wallet” and authorize your wallet (e.g., MetaMask).
3. Ensure you’re on the Ethereum network.

### Step 3: Supply USDT to Compound

1. Under “Supply Markets,” find USDT and click “Supply”.
2. Enter the USDT amount you wish to deposit.
3. Confirm the transaction in your wallet (paying gas fees in ETH).
4. You’ll receive cUSDT tokens in return—these represent your deposit + interest.

### Step 4: Monitor & Withdraw Earnings

– Track your growing cUSDT balance in your wallet or Compound dashboard.
– To withdraw: Click “Withdraw” under USDT, enter the amount, and confirm. This burns cUSDT and returns USDT + interest.

## Risks and Safety Considerations

While Compound is audited and widely used, key risks include:

– **Smart Contract Vulnerabilities**: Bugs could lead to fund loss (though unlikely).
– **USDT Depegging**: If Tether loses its USD peg, your deposit value drops.
– **Gas Fees**: High ETH costs can erode profits for small deposits.
– **Regulatory Uncertainty**: Changing laws may impact DeFi accessibility.

**Safety Best Practices**:

– Use hardware wallets for large deposits.
– Never share seed phrases.
– Start with a small test transaction.

## Compound USDT Interest: FAQ

### Is Compound safe for USDT deposits?
Compound has undergone multiple security audits and has a strong track record since 2018. However, no DeFi platform is 100% risk-free.

### What’s the minimum USDT deposit?
There’s no minimum, but gas fees make deposits under $100-200 impractical.

### How often is interest paid?
Interest compounds every Ethereum block (~15 seconds) and is reflected in your cUSDT balance instantly.

### Can I lose money supplying USDT on Compound?
Yes, through USDT depegging, extreme market volatility, or protocol failure (though historically rare).

### Are earnings taxable?
In most jurisdictions, yes. Interest income is typically subject to capital gains tax.
